“Emily in Paris” officially to film in Mykonos in May, with Mitsotakis seal of approval – What he said at Cabinet

The Prime Minister made the announcement while Lina Mendoni and Leonidas Christopoulos were presenting the five-year plan for the development of the film industry in Greece

Giorgos Evgenides April 29 08:24

Although Cabinet meetings usually focus on more serious topics, today’s discussion included a cultural surprise from Kyriakos Mitsotakis.

According to reports, while the Minister of Culture Lina Mendoni and EKOME CEO Leonidas Christopoulos were presenting the five-year strategy for the growth of Greece’s film industry, the Prime Minister jokingly confirmed to ministers that the Netflix series Emily in Paris will be filmed in Mykonos in May.

In a light-hearted tone and playful mood, Mitsotakis—who has previously said he is a fan of the series—stated that filming will take place towards the end of May on the “Island of the Winds,” something already hinted at by viewers of the fourth season finale.

Mykonos is already reportedly preparing for the arrival of the show’s lead actress Lily Collins and the rest of the cast.

Jokingly, the Prime Minister even invited any interested members of the Cabinet to “hurry up” if they want to secure a cameo appearance.
